WebWe also have a higher rate of diagnosable connective tissue diseases, especially Ehlers-Danlos Syndrome (which is also a spectrum disorder, meaning that both its severity and presentation vary greatly between people, as is the case with autism). These connective tissue problems affect posture and coordination as well. WebMay 2, 2024 · People with ASD have a reduced perception of their body movement or shift relative to their own postural orientation and equilibrium. At the clinic we often hear of issues such as fatigue, awkwardness, clumsiness and instability of their foot, ankle and hip joints.

WebJan 6, 2024 · Autistic people may have a muted sense of proprioception which means they are not receiving signals that tell them where parts of their body are.
